Quality and Fit

OEM rear mufflers are designed and manufactured by the same company that produced the original parts for the 2013 Nissan Sylphy. They are engineered to meet the exact specifications and quality standards set by Nissan. This means that an OEM muffler will fit perfectly into the vehicle's exhaust system, as it is a direct replacement for the original part. The materials used in OEM mufflers are also carefully selected to ensure durability and performance that matches the vehicle's original design.

On the other hand, aftermarket rear mufflers are produced by third - party manufacturers. While there are many high - quality aftermarket options available, the fit can vary. Some aftermarket mufflers are designed to be universal, which means they may require some modification to fit the 2013 Nissan Sylphy properly. Others are made to be a direct fit, but the quality control may not be as stringent as that of OEM parts. However, there are aftermarket brands that invest heavily in research and development to ensure a perfect fit and high - quality construction.

Performance

OEM rear mufflers are tuned to provide a balance between performance and noise reduction that is in line with the vehicle's original design. They are designed to meet the emissions and performance standards set by the manufacturer. For most drivers, the performance provided by an OEM muffler is sufficient for daily driving. The exhaust note is usually subdued, providing a quiet and comfortable driving experience.

Aftermarket rear mufflers, on the other hand, offer a wide range of performance options. Some are designed to increase horsepower and torque by improving the exhaust flow. These mufflers often have a larger diameter and a more free - flowing design, which allows the engine to breathe better. As a result, the vehicle may experience improved acceleration and overall performance. However, this often comes at the cost of increased noise. Some aftermarket mufflers are also designed to produce a more aggressive exhaust note, which can enhance the driving experience for enthusiasts.

Cost

Cost is often a significant factor when choosing between OEM and aftermarket rear mufflers. OEM mufflers are generally more expensive. This is because of the brand name, the high - quality materials, and the strict manufacturing processes. The cost also includes the research and development expenses that the vehicle manufacturer has invested in creating the original part.

Aftermarket rear mufflers are typically more affordable. The competition among aftermarket manufacturers drives down the prices, making them an attractive option for budget - conscious consumers. However, it's important to note that the price difference can vary depending on the brand, quality, and performance of the aftermarket muffler.

Warranty

OEM rear mufflers usually come with a warranty from the vehicle manufacturer or the authorized parts supplier. This warranty provides peace of mind, as it covers any defects in materials or workmanship for a specified period. If there is a problem with the muffler during the warranty period, the manufacturer will replace or repair it at no cost.

Aftermarket mufflers also come with warranties, but the terms and conditions can vary widely. Some aftermarket brands offer comprehensive warranties, while others may have more limited coverage. It's important to carefully read the warranty information before purchasing an aftermarket muffler.

Availability

OEM rear mufflers are readily available from Nissan dealerships and authorized parts suppliers. You can be sure that you are getting a genuine part that is designed specifically for your 2013 Nissan Sylphy. However, the availability may be limited in some areas, and you may have to wait for the part to be ordered.

Aftermarket rear mufflers are widely available from a variety of sources, including auto parts stores, online retailers, and specialty performance shops. This makes it easier to find a muffler that meets your needs and budget. You can also compare different brands and models to find the best option for your vehicle.
